the other day i was driving near a construction site when i saw a bright orange warning sign that simply said: bump. i laughed to myself at the simplicity and oddity of that sign. "bump" just bump. of course, a few feet later, I indeed hit a bump - and if not for the warning, I probably would've been driving too fast and damaged my car.
wouldn't it be nice if, in life, we were given "bump" signs? a little warning that told us to slow down... be careful... there is a bump ahead. so that when we are racing down the road, singing to the music, thinking all is carefree - and we're about to come across a bump. a bump that could damage us. a bump that would shake us up and shift us to the side... we had a sign. just a warning.
just a "bump"
